Supra Owen – Summer 2012 Colorways

Supra Owen   Summer 2012 Colorways

SUPRA Footwear’s casual, ultralight (we’re talking 200 grams) running-inspired sneaker is now available in two new colorways just in time for Summer 2012. The first pair is available with white mesh, royal blue microfiber, and grey accents sitting atop a white, lightweight SUPRAFOAM sole with royal blue traction pods. The second style features black mesh and black microfiber on the ultra-breathable upper that pops with purple details and a black-podded white EVA sole. The SUPRA Owen is available in these two new colorways (in addition to the 9 others already released) now at SUPRA Footwear’s online shop and select retailers around the globe.

Supra Owen – May 2012 Colorways

Supra Owen   May 2012 Colorways

The Supra Owen is the Crown brand’s first running sneaker, a departure for this brand that’d heretofore focused its energies on the skateboarding scene.  It’s a risk that’s paying dividends as sneakerheads and casual buyers alike come to recognize the potential for lightweight and breezy summer comfort coming from this ‘unlikely’ source at a wholly reasonable price point.  The Owen is back for summer with two new colorways, one a ‘Sport Blue’-inspired answer to March’s OG Air Max 1-inspired release, the other closer to the kinds of styles we saw in 2010′s Air Attack Pack thanks to the subtle use of purple accents on an otherwise black base.  Check out both in greater detail below, then grab yours straight from Supra.

Supra Pilot ‘Utility’

Supra Pilot Utility

Plenty of sneaker brands have tried workwear or otherwise blue collar-leaning colorways over the past couple years, and even though that connection is referenced in the Supra Pilot ’Utility’ nickname, the design (and previous explicit ‘Workwear’ drops from the Crown brand) require that we think another layer deeper to make sense of what’s going on here.  At first glance, this is just a tonal black shoe with a white sole, but a closer look reveals that a combination of rugged cotton twill and soft microfiber are not only providing depth of color.  There’s also a statement here on the kinds of materials that were once geared toward the average American workday (denim for hard labor) as compared to today’s decidedly more white-collar population (microfiber to clean your LCD or smartphone display).  Supra has subtly packed in a satisfyingly thoughtful theme into this unassuming hightop skate shoe, and you’ll find them available now directly from the source.

Supra Skylow 2 ‘Vintage’

Supra Skylow 2 Vintage

When will Supra bring out the seemingly inevitable Skylow 3?  We’ve seen lowtop versions for each of Chad Muska’s first two Crown brand signatures, but given that the second one just arrived a couple months back, we’ll probably be waiting on the 3s for a good while.  Good news, then, that a new Supra Skylow 2 has just released, and even better once you take a look at the unique color scheme and material combination in use on this ‘Vintage’ Skylow 2.  These hearken back to a simpler time in sneaker design with their tonal blue mix of canvas and an extra nappy suede, while select citrus accents push this ocean blue look toward a tropical finish.  Check them out in greater detail below, then grab yours straight from Supra.

Supra Skytop III – Block

Supra Skytop III   Block

Supra presents the Block pack, made up of two colorways of the brand’s popular third-gen Skytop. The cupsole-equipped shoe has a build featuring a new coated canvas TUF upper, a lightweight yet durable material finished in either a navy blue or black hue. Both styles have contrasting white TPR cages, white heel pulls and white accents throughout. A white rubber outsole with high-traction pattern, complemented with a navy blue or black EVA midsole, rounds out the details. The Skytop III “Block” pack is in stock now at Supra retailers worldwide, as well as the brand’s online store.

Supra Pilot ‘Native’

Supra Pilot Native

Supra has been giving nicknames to everything that’s come down their pike for the past year or so, but here’s a case where the moniker denotes more than just a vague concept or color scheme.  The Supra Pilot ’Native’ comes with an Atlanta Braves-like two-toned upper that’s made up of their new super-smooth Lux suede.  This material appears even less nappy than nubuck for an almost waxy appearance, while a woven texture on the white vulc sole beneath furthers the connection to the indigenous theme.  Check these out up close below, let us know how Lux suede compares to the various TUF textures and cop your ‘Native’ Pilots straight from Supra.

Supra Society Mid – April 2012 Colorways

Supra Society Mid   April 2012 Colorways

Supra released just as many new colorways after its ‘spring 2012′ collection of Society Mids dropped in February, so should we take this new drop to mean that four additional pairs will soon follow?  The Supra Society Mid is getting ready for summer with a quartet of new colorups that are all equally simple thanks to two-toned palettes.  The grey/neon pair also known as the ‘Fresh’ Society Mid might be the most timely of the bunch, but it’s hard to knock the ‘Dunkman’-like appeal of the ‘Jade’ edition, or the timeless color/white combo exhibited on both the ‘Scuba’ and ‘Majestic’ drops.  Check out all four after the jump, then head over to Supra and buy yours straight from the source.

Supra Owen – Royal Blue Mesh + Grey Mesh

Supra Owen   Royal Blue Mesh + Grey Mesh

The name Supra may conjure up an image of skateboarding and lifestyle shoes but they have expanded beyond their core market. Two new colorways of their super lightweight Owen sneakers have just dropped, joining the already expansive family of sneakers. Both Royal Blue Mesh and Grey Mesh models boast microfiber mesh upper, increasing breathability and weight reduction. Full length EVA soles offer the necessary cushioning and comfort for a runner, while contrasting traction pods provide unparalleled grip. These footwear can be found through your local Supra dealers, or head over to their online shop to grab a pair.
